Hot Rolling
After the over-whelming, response of customers for crown wheels and rings made thru the rolling process on the ACDR line, a new forging line called the HOT ROLLING LINE has been commissioned in March, 2009.
The hot rolling line consists of an induction heater, a 2000 Ton Blanking Hydraulic Press of Schuler make, and a fully automatic ring rolling machine. This latest and ‘State-of-the-Art’ transfer line consists of 2 ultra modern robots for bringing the heated parts into the press, forging within the press, and then for placing the blanks on a conveyor for onward rolling. The entire dimensional controls are fully CNC controlled to get an amazing degree of repeatability, and process stability.
The fully automatic forging process does not rely on manual labor at all, and can make crown wheels and rolled rings between 18 to 25 seconds for each piece. Some of the advantages of forging on this hot rolling line, over the conventional forging hammers, and presses are :
Advantages of Hot Rolling
- Material Saving
- Excellent surface quality
- Near-net close tolerances and less machining allowances
- Superior grain flow so higher strength
- No draft angles, no flashes, no mismatch
